Transaction fefcf69e164ded4288d77af02cc44e9ba1c031ca6f56682cd7882969d15cec55
1 Input
1 Output
-
fefcf69e164ded4288d77af02cc44e9ba1c031ca6f56682cd7882969d15cec55:0
- value
- 12548802
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4e41361e7628c66019bab9d830986b71dee0719a OP_EQUAL
- address
- MF2w4MsQA3X1o9nGLTevzyrPX4PE3JWywK